What companies run services between Hatton Cross Underground Station, England and Finsbury Park, England?

London Underground (Tube) operates a subway from Hatton Cross station to Finsbury Park station every 5 minutes. Tickets cost £15–60 and the journey takes 1h 2m. Alternatively, you can take a bus from Hatton Cross Station to Fonthill Road via Hounslow West Station, Charing Cross, and Trafalgar Square in around 2h 20m.
